A Bundle of Letters is a comic short story by Henry James, originally published in The Parisian magazine in 1879, which is also when the story takes place. The story is one of James' few ventures into epistolary fiction. As he did so often, especially in the early stages of his career, James made the tale part of his international theme: his letter-writers represent a number of different countries. This wickedly ironic story is shorter than most of James's tales. It concerns three English aristocrats and an unnamed female narrator who is herself a target of the irony. Ambrose Tester is in love with Lady Vandeleur, a married woman as the story opens. Conveniently for the plot, however, her husband soon dies and Ambrose has a decision to make.
